Gerencie suas tarefas profissionais, domésticas e pessoais com o aplicativo de notas. Adicione a capacidade de adicionar, editar, excluir e marcá-los como concluídos. Recursos adicionais incluem pesquisa, filtragem e visualização do progresso da conclusão.
💻 DEMO
⭐ Projeto original bigsondev.com
⭐ Projetado por Milena Ulman
- React
- Redux (Redux Toolkit)
- Material UI
- Material UI Icons
- LocalStorage
- Web worker
- Os usuários podem pesquisar e filtrar notas.
- Os usuários podem adicionar novas notas.
- Ao adicionar uma nova nota, os usuários podem preencher título, descrição e categoria. A data é criada internamente usando a hora atual.
- Os usuários podem ver notas coloridas criadas, classificadas por data, bem como uma interface de usuário vazia com ilustração quando não há notas ou não podem ser encontradas.
- Os usuários podem ver quantas notas foram concluídas, incluindo o indicador visual de progressão.
- Os usuários podem marcar notas como concluídas, editá-las e excluí-las.
- As notas concluídas possuem texto tachado e fundo cinza. Além disso, eles são movidos para o final.
- Ao editar notas, a data da nota também é atualizada junto com outros campos.
- A confirmação aparece ao excluir notas.
- Notas de dados armazenados em localStorage
- Instalável (PWA)
- Otimizado para celular
- Capacidade de simular notas se a lista de notas estiver vazia
# No diretorio do projeto execute:
npm install & npm start
Após o npm start, ir em app.js e trocar o ./app.js por ./App.js